Invincible Mare Back to Best in G2 Millennium Sprint
Dropped back in grade from G1 races at her past two starts, talented I Am Invincible mare Estriella came out humming in the $300,000 Group II MRC Millennium Sprint (1000m) and had enough left at the finish to post a narrow win.
2024 The Everest Result - It's Bella Nipotina
The 2024 The Everest has been won by the gallant Pride Of Dubai mare Bella Nipotina, beating 2022 winner Giga Kick with Zoustar colt Growing Empire a brave third.
More Group Success for Kiwi Bred Levkarte
Kiwi-bred mare Lekvarte (NZ) (Reliable Man) collected the third Group Three win of her career with another barnstorming come-from-behind performance in Saturday’s A$250,000 James Squire Angst Stakes (1600m) at Randwick.
Another Valuable Prize for Vancouver's Overpass
Making his first outing since his triumph in the $5,000,000 The Kia Quokka at Ascot in April, Darby Racing's money-making machine Overpass had another thoroughly enjoyable day out in Saturday's $2,000,000 Toyota Forklifts Sydney Stakes (1200m) at Randwick.

Bella Wins Everest!
She’s the Iron Lady of Australian racing and Pride of Dubai’s brilliant sprinter Bella Nipotina again showed her special brand of speed and tenacity to win the $20million Group I ATC The Everest at Randwick on Saturday in front of a sell out crowd.

First Runner a Winner for Doubtland
Widden Stud’s brilliant Not a Single Doubt stallion Doubtland made the best possible start to his stud career when siring a winner with his first runner at Bendigo on Saturday.
Too Darn Discreet Makes it Three on the Bounce in G3 Ethereal Stakes
Royally-bred Too Darn Hot (GB) filly Too Darn Discreet continued her upward trajectory, making it three on the trot with a hard-fought victory in Saturday's Group III Schweppes Ethereal Stakes (2000m) at Caulfield.
